Elienor name meaning:

The name Elienor is a variant spelling of Eleanor, which has roots in the Old French name Alienor. The exact meaning of Eleanor is debated among scholars, but it's commonly believed to stem from the Provençal name Aliénor, a form of the Latin name Helena, meaning "light" or "bright." Alternatively, it is thought to be derived from the Germanic name elements "alia," meaning "other," and "Aenor," being the name of Eleanor of Aquitaine's mother, thereby possibly meaning "the other Aenor."

Eleanor, and by extension Elienor, has been borne by many notable women throughout history, including Eleanor of Aquitaine, a powerful and influential queen consort of both France and England in the 12th century. This historical association lends the name a sense of nobility, strength, and independence.
